JavaRush /Blog Java /Random-MS /Masalah dunia sekeliling diselesaikan oleh Java
pandaFromMinsk
Tahap
Минск

Masalah dunia sekeliling diselesaikan oleh Java

Diterbitkan dalam kumpulan
Catatan pengarang siaran: Terjemahan di sesetengah tempat tidak lancar sepenuhnya. Dalam usaha untuk melicinkan tepi kasar, penambahan percuma telah dibuat yang sama sekali tidak merosakkan maksud artikel. Artikel asal ada di sini Sasaran artikel tersebut adalah orang-orang yang teragak-agak untuk belayar di dunia Jawa. dzone.com bercakap dengan 11 profesional perniagaan yang telah menghabiskan sebahagian besar, jika tidak kebanyakan, kerjaya mereka dalam ekosistem Java. Kami bertanya kepada mereka tentang masalah dunia sebenar yang diselesaikan oleh Java. Khususnya, kami bercakap dengan: Anthony Kilman , Tech Lead, AppDynamics Gil Tene , CTO, Azul Systems Bhartendu Sharma , Naib Presiden Operasi, Chetu Charles Kendrick , CTO dan Ketua Arkitek, Isomorphic Software Fred Simon , Pengasas Bersama dan Ketua Arkitek, JFrog Ray Auge , Arkitek Perisian Kanan, Liferay Michael Hunger , Penasihat Pembangun Utama, Neo Technology Brandon Allgood , PhD, CTO, Numerate Dr. Andy Piper , CTO, Push Technology Jonas Bonér , Pengasas dan CTO, Typesafe Toomas Rὅmer , CTO dan Pengasas, ZeroTurnaround Inilah yang mereka beritahu kami:
  1. Pelayan besar, data besar, tapak web besar... Dan ia benar-benar berfungsi seperti platform Twitter . Di sinilah Java cemerlang. IoT, platform mudah alih Android - anda boleh menggunakan bahasa yang sama untuk peranti mudah alih dan pelayan untuk Data Besar.
  2. Penumpuan sistem dan perkakasan virtualisasi dalam peringkat pra-awan telah berkembang menjadi infrastruktur awan. Ini membolehkan anda mencipta rangkaian komputer tanpa terikat dengan perisian. Java menyediakan keupayaan untuk mencipta persekitaran setempat dan kemudian mendorongnya ke mana sahaja anda perlu menggunakannya . Membolehkan anda melaksanakan rangkaian pengkomputeran teragih yang boleh menjadi lebih aktif pada AWS.
  3. Java telah memantapkan dirinya dengan baik sehinggakan tidak ada tempat di mana ia tidak mempunyai pengaruh . Ia juga dipasang dalam sistem terbenam. Pembangunan perisian yang hebat ini secara literal menandakan kemuncak industri perisian. Java menyelesaikan masalah pengurusan dalam pembangunan perisian dengan menjadikan perkara lebih mudah untuk diselesaikan. Dan ini memudahkan untuk mencari pembangun.
  4. Java ialah perisian perindustrian paling selamat dan paling stabil yang boleh berskala . Twitter berpindah dari Ruby ke Java dan Scala kerana skalabiliti, kestabilan dan kelajuan pembangunannya.
  5. Platform Java sangat cekap dalam menangani kerumitan . Java mampu berjalan pada pelbagai platform dan boleh mengendalikan apa sahaja yang boleh dijalankan pada pelbagai platform perkakasan.
  6. Pada asasnya peralihan kecil sejak 1995... Ini adalah perisian industri yang sangat stabil. Hanya dengan kemunculan IoT dan platform mudah alih adalah perkara yang kami lihat: lebih banyak tugas berbeza diselesaikan oleh Java . Java lebih berorientasikan penggunaan jangka panjang dan tidak sesuai untuk pembangunan pesat. Kami sedang bekerjasama dengan rangkaian restoran pizza yang besar, membangunkan penyelesaian untuk berkomunikasi dengan ketuhar untuk mengawal suhu, kelembapan, masa memasak dan memantau keadaan umum.
  7. Berikut adalah dua perkara :
    1. Ekosistem perpustakaan Java dan sumber terbuka. Kami terlibat dalam membangunkan kualiti perpustakaan ini yang lebih tinggi. Kami telah menggunakannya selama bertahun-tahun dan tidak pernah memberikan sumbangan timbal balik kepada pembangunan mereka. Pada masa ini kami beroperasi sebagai ahli Yayasan Eclipse dan Apache dan menyumbang kepada yayasan itu mengikut kemampuan kami. Ini adalah menang-menang untuk kami sebagai sebuah syarikat dan untuk pembangun kami. Kami gembira kerana kami boleh mengambil langkah timbal balik dan juga "membayarnya ke hadapan."
    2. Lapisan modul OSGi untuk Java. Ditubuhkan pada akhir 1990-an oleh IBM, Sun, dsb. untuk membina perisian modular. Sejak itu lapisan telah berkembang dan sebagai produk ia menjadi lebih kompleks. Pada peringkat tertentu, ia menjadi sukar untuk mencari tempat dalam kod untuk penambahbaikan, dan produk itu, bagaimanapun, kekal pantas dalam prestasi. Ini membolehkan kami membangunkan fungsi mewah dan mengeksportnya ke Java, dengan itu membolehkan kami menolak sempadan.
  8. Aplikasi reaktif memperkasakan orang ramai untuk bertindak balas tepat pada masanya dengan menskalakan merentasi infrastruktur awan . Sistem elastik mungkin terlalu tidak sempurna untuk bangun dan berjalan dengan cepat. Aplikasi reaktif adalah anjal dan sasaran yang kuat untuk pengeluaran kritikal misi.
  9. Java mempunyai pangkalan kod terbesar di seluruh tapak pengeluaran terbesar . Ia boleh digunakan hampir di mana-mana sahaja dari IoT ke pelayan dan seterusnya. Orang sering tidak melihat ini. Mereka menganggap bahawa semua peringkat ditulis dalam C atau C++. Pengguna percaya bahawa penampilan halaman Internet menarik lebih banyak perhatian di Internet, seperti COBOL, yang melaksanakan tugas kewangan.
  10. Java berfungsi dalam Android, Amazon Kindle dan dalam pangkalan data industri dan dalam memproses sejumlah besar data (Hadoop dan Cassandra ditulis dalam Java, Spark - dalam Scala, bahasa JVM). Keselamatan, kestabilan, skalabiliti - semua menggunakan keupayaan platform Java (contohnya, perdagangan saham). Dengan prestasi cemerlang, fleksibiliti dan keupayaan untuk bekerja di mana-mana sahaja, anda boleh menggunakan Java untuk membangunkan pada Windows atau OSX.
  11. Java sangat baik untuk digunakan pada pelayan perusahaan , terutamanya yang berskala kepada kuasa tinggi, volum, sistem pangkalan data, yang melibatkan penyepaduan merentas berbilang sistem dan platform serta transaksi yang diedarkan.
Manakah antara masalah di atas yang anda lihat diselesaikan menggunakan Java?
Komen
TO VIEW ALL COMMENTS OR TO MAKE A COMMENT,
GO TO FULL VERSION